Output 59c6a95b5490e05294020544bf7d0f4716c33b5111569b7dcc30b397c8626061:1

value
186594
script pubkey
OP_0 OP_PUSHBYTES_20 f5cfac4e1d4412f0cb748c2abb4044402b8b4a04
address
ltc1q7h86cnsagsf0pjm53s4tkszygq4ckjsyd9055w
transaction
59c6a95b5490e05294020544bf7d0f4716c33b5111569b7dcc30b397c8626061
spent
true